    Top 5 Online Grocery Shopping Sites in the UK

    Online grocery shopping is booming in the UK. In a recent study by HIM & Spryker, almost two thirds (63%) of Brits now shop for their food on the internet.

    Many supermarkets provide the Click and Collect option where you can choose the time of two hours to pick up your groceries. Certain supermarkets, like Tesco don't have minimum spending requirements. Some even match the price of Aldi so you're getting the best deal.

    Sainsbury's

    When you're shopping online, Sainsbury's is a top choice for British shoppers. Sainsbury's has a wide selection of grocery items and value-added items, including tips and recipes. They also provide a range of delivery options online, including one-hour deliveries and click-and-collect. The site of the company is simple to navigate and provides an easy checkout process. Sign up for a free account with the company to track your purchases and receive exclusive offers. You might want to check out their delivery cards if are a frequent buyer. These passes offer discounts on your purchase, and they often work out less expensive than paying for delivery each time.

    Sainsbury's Online Grocery is excellent alternative for those who don't have time to shop in person, but want to stock up. The website is simple to use and lets users create a dietary profile to highlight foods they should not eat. It also provides a range of delivery services, from next-day to same-day delivery. Its click-and-collect service is also affordable and provides home delivery from 8am until 10:30pm each day.

    Sainsbury's also has an loyalty program called Nectar which rewards customers for their spending. Its mobile app is accessible for Android and iPhone devices, and it can be used to track and redeem vouchers, as well as cashback offers.

    Morrisons

    Morrisons is one of the UK's most renowned and longest-running supermarket chains. It is renowned for its low prices and excellent customer service, and has taken steps to simplify and speed up the pace of its business and increase its size for growth. It has also invested in new technology to increase efficiency, including digitised shelf labels that allow for automated pricing, and a mobile application that allows staff to quickly update the stock levels. It has also partnered with Ocado in order to offer online grocery shopping.

    Its stores feature a Market Street concept with specialty shops, including fishmongers and butchers, and American shops that sell doughnuts as well as hotdogs. This is an important distinction for the company since it helps draw in suburban customers. Morrisons also owns its own manufacturing facilities, which allows it to keep prices down and still be profitable.

    Morrisons home delivery service saves time and money because you don't have to drive to the store or navigate crowded parking areas. Additionally, you can easily track your spending by adding items to your virtual cart. This will help you stay on your budget and prevent you from overspending.

    Morrisons loyalty program is called "Morrisons More." It rewards customers with PS5 vouchers (called Fivers) for every 500 points they accumulate. The vouchers are redeemable in-store or on the internet. The program is different from other loyalty schemes for supermarkets because you can only redeem points for Morrisons products and services.     Waitrose

    Waitrose is known for its premium products and is certainly a good option to shop at if you are looking for high-quality food. The store has a large variety of items, including food from all over the world. They also offer a variety of meals that are usually very tasty and well-priced. You can order food online and have it delivered directly to your door.

    The chain is well-known for its top-quality products and ethical practices in sourcing. However, this reputation has made it vulnerable to the tactics of price reduction of competitors such as Aldi and Lidl. The company's high end brand is also costly to keep. To avoid these issues, the company has employed a variety of strategies to boost its image and attract new customers.

    As part of this strategy the company has centered its efforts on reducing waste while operating its own farms. The company has also enacted a number policies to reduce its carbon footprint and to prioritize animal welfare. These initiatives have helped the company be recognized as an environmentally-friendly, ethical company. This has been beneficial to their customer base.

    In addition the company has also expanded its convenience stores in recent times to cater to busy lifestyles. The chain has also invested in technology to offer a more efficient service. For instance, it has an Dotcom Fulfilment Centre in Bracknell, which is an automated warehouse that uses robots to sort and pack orders.

    Another recent initiative is its myWaitrose scheme, which allows customers to select ten products that they can save money on in the future. The vouchers are available in stores and online.     Asda

    ASDA is a major supermarket chain in the UK. It offers a range of products, including food and drink, homewares and clothing. ASDA is committed to the growth of its employees and their overall wellbeing as well as providing top quality products at reasonable prices. This includes a variety of programs for training and career advancement opportunities. The company's dedication to customer satisfaction has been a major contributor to its expansion and success.

    ASDA's online grocery delivery service lets shoppers to save time and money because they don't have to drive to the store. This convenience is especially useful for busy people with multiple responsibilities and limited free time. ASDA's mobile app and its website are user-friendly, allowing customers to search for specific items and receive personalized recommendations based upon their previous purchases.

    The website of ASDA offers a greater range of products than physical stores. This allows customers to find the best prices on their preferred brands and products, thereby saving time and money. Additionally the online shopping delivery service is available at all times, providing flexibility for busy schedules.

    ASDA's online grocery delivery service lets customers buy and order goods at any time, reducing their carbon footprint. Additionally, the service provides an array of delivery options, including same-day and next-day delivery. Additionally, the service can deliver goods to any address within the UK including work and residential addresses.

    Tesco

    As the leading UK retailer, Tesco is well positioned to meet the demands of its customers. Tesco offers a broad range of products at competitive prices, and provides convenient delivery options for those who prefer shopping online. Tesco offers a variety of innovative programs to boost the loyalty of its customers.

    Tesco Metros are part of a large chain of stores that also includes Tesco Express and Tesco Extra. The stores range in size from small convenience shops connected to garages to massive hypermarkets outside of the city. Customers can complete their shopping in one place. They provide a broad range of food and non-food products. In addition, they offer home delivery and click-and-collect services.

    In addition to its vast food product offering, Tesco also has a variety of other items that can be shipped to international destinations. For instance, it offers beauty products, baby supplies and clothing. It is important to remember that not all products are able to be shipped internationally, since they may be perishables or require special packaging. Fresh foods such as bread and milk are among the most common items that cannot be shipped. This is because they can go bad during transit. Dairy products as well as frozen foods like fish, meat and dairy products are also prohibited.
